The New South Wales vs Western Australia head-to-head records provide a deep insight into one of Australia’s most competitive domestic cricket rivalries. Historically, New South Wales has enjoyed a stronger record against Western Australia, but WA has also produced some remarkable performances that have influenced the outcome of key encounters. Factors such as pitch conditions, player form, and historical match context have often played a pivotal role in determining results. Reviewing these head-to-head statistics highlights the best performers, record-breaking innings, and memorable bowling feats. Whether it’s a high-scoring first-class marathon or a low-scoring battle dominated by bowlers, the past encounters between these two teams offer valuable insights into strategy, talent, and the intensity of Australian domestic cricket.
